Article Wiskott–Aldrich syndrome (WAS) is a severe X-linked primary immunodeficiency syndrome. Here, the authors show that loss of WAS gene in dendritic cells results in increased activity of Rac2, increase of phagosomal pH, and more efficient cross-presentation.
